A Sequatchie County arrest warrant is a writ or court order that authorizes law enhancement officers to arrest someone in question for committing a particular crime. The document is issued by Sequatchie courthouse officials like the judges and the magistrate. Moreover, the court clerk may also give a warrant upon request from the district attorney. However, the requesting police officer must present a written statement establishing probable cause to get a warranty. They must also sign an affidavit or a sworn statement and attach it to their message.
According to the Tennessee rules of criminal procedure, an arrest warrant must contain the following;
- The issuing officer’s signature
- The alleged offense
- The county of issue
- The defendant’s name or reasonably clear description
- An order of arrest
As soon as the court grants an arrest warrant, the police officer can arrest the suspect anywhere at any time. They do not need a physical copy of the arrest warrant at the time of the arrest. However, the officer must explain to the defendant the reason for the arrest and later give them a copy of the arrest warrant.

Sequatchie County Crime Statistics
In 2019, Sequatchie County Sheriff’s office handled 184 criminal cases, an increase from the 169 cases recorded in 2018. These crimes included 153 non-violent crimes and 31 violent crimes. The non-violent crimes included burglaries, larceny thefts, and motor vehicle thefts. Of the violent crimes, 29 were aggravated assaults, while the other was rape and robbery.

Types of Arrest Warrants in Sequatchie County
Apart from the standard arrest warrant, there are several other types of contracts in Sequatchie County. What differentiates these warrants is the court’s reason for ordering an arrest. Some of the contracts include the following;
Search Warrant
A Sequatchie County search warrant is a type of warrant that allows law-enhancement officers, typically sheriff department’s deputies, to search a person or their property. The Tennessee search and seizure rules require criminal investigators, district attorneys, and assistant district attorneys to request this document before entering someone’s residence. If a law enhancement officer gets into an individual’s residence and obtains evidence without a search warrant, the suspect can file a motion in court to suppress evidence.
Like the other warrants, a requesting officer must have a written statement to establish sufficient grounds for the court to grant search warrants. Sequatchie circuit court often grants search warrants in the following settings;
- If the individual in question is illegally detained
- If the property is being used or is to be used for a crime
- If there is a probable cause for the defendant’s arrest
- If there are fruits of corruption in the individual’s residence
- If the residence contains pieces of evidence
Search warrants have the shortest duration of execution compared to all other warranties. Once issued, law enforcement officers must execute search warrants within five days, after which the warrant would expire. In addition to the data stated earlier, search warrants must contain a description of the property to be searched, failure to which the warrant would be invalid. The fourth amendment of the US Constitution requires courts to have sufficient reasons before granting warranties, a rule that protects citizens from random unnecessary searches and seizures. A search warrant that violates this rule is invalid. Other causes that can make a search warrant invalid include the following;
- If the warrant misrepresents the defendant recklessly
- If the issuing officers do not generate copies of the search warrant
- If the executing officer did not give the defendant a copy of the search warrant
- If the warrant does not have details of the property to be seized
Failure to Pay Warrants
In Sequatchie County, courts warrant non-payment of fees, fines, or any other court-ordered payment. When an individual fails to pay warrants, the court may issue summons or warranties for the individual’s arrest. Once police officers arrest the individual and present them to court for the hearing, the court would determine if the defendant deliberately defaulted on the payment. Suppose the court finds out that the non-payment was non-willful, for instance. In that case, if the individual is facing financial difficulties, they can decide to waive the payment or put alternative penalties like community service. However, if the court discovers that the non-payment was intentional, it can impose additional fines on the individual or add other penalties like loss of driving license or imprisonment.
